CVE-2022-33971 is a high-severity Authentication Bypass by Capture-replay (CWE-294) vulnerability in Omron Nx701-1600 Firmware. Its CVSS base score is 7.5 (High).
Operationally, ranked in the top 26.4%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og.

Vulnerability details
Authentication bypass by capture-replay vulnerability exists in Machine automation controller NX7 series all models V1.28 and earlier, Machine automation controller NX1 series all models V1.48 and earlier, and Machine automation controller NJ series all models V 1.48 and earlier, which…
more
may allow an adjacent attacker who can analyze the communication between the controller and the specific software used by OMRON internally to cause a denial-of-service (DoS) condition or execute a malicious program.
